A K-12 school district had an /uploads folder with indexing enabled. It contained scanned ID cards, report cards, and medical forms for over 1,000 students. A parent discovered it via a Google search for "index of parent directory uploads free" and reported it to the school, which then took three weeks to close the exposure.

Because upload directories often allow public submissions, cybercriminals love them. That "free software.exe" could be ransomware. That "music.mp3" might actually be a script that hijacks your browser. Since no one is actively moderating these folders, malware can sit there for months.

Files in open directories are frequently corrupted, outdated, or completely fake. You might spend hours downloading a large file only to find it does not work, or that it is entirely different from what the filename promised.
